East Stroudsburg University vs. Yeshivath Beth Moshe Cost Comparison

Which college is more expensive, East Stroudsburg University or Yeshivath Beth Moshe?

  • Yeshivath Beth Moshe is 32.2% more expensive to attend than East Stroudsburg University for in-state tuition ($10,200.00 vs. $7,716.00)
  • Out of state tuition is 51.3% higher at East Stroudsburg University than Yeshivath Beth Moshe ($15,432.00 vs. $10,200.00)
  • The typical actual cost that students pay to attend (average net price) is less at Yeshivath Beth Moshe than East Stroudsburg University ($8,354 vs. $15,318)
  • Living costs (room and board or off-campus housing budget) at Yeshivath Beth Moshe are 201.5% lower than costs at East Stroudsburg University of Pennsylvania ($3,700 vs. $11,154)
  • More students receive financial grant aid at Yeshivath Beth Moshe than East Stroudsburg University of Pennsylvania (100% vs. 96%)
  • The average total grant financial aid received by Yeshivath Beth Moshe students is 14.6% larger than aid received East Stroudsburg University of Pennsylvania ($9,746 vs. $8,504)
